How is it possible to transfer 8mm, 16mm, VHS, Digital 8, etc. formats into 16:9 without cropping information? Most of these formats’ native resolutions are close to 640X480 (4:3,1.33) not 16:9 (1.78). It makes sense to me that if you wanted to show the original footage, you would present it with the original ratio. If your final presentation is 16:9, then why not pillarbox the 4:3 footage? This, with anything, is a matter of aesthetics though. I am curious as to how that transfer process would work with out losing information and stretching.
